Almost all blowers have three speads but are manually wired for only one at a time. They are commonly wired for medium speed. High speed cools faster, saves electricity but removes less moister. Low speed runs quieter and removes more moister.
Here in Florida most A/C guys just set it for medium due to the high humidity. In most blowers it's just a matter of changing a jumper wire coming of the fan motor (L2 wire side). You can also add a switch that will allow you to manually change speeds without opening the blower each time. My rentals and my home I set on medium because I don't want any mold problems.
